2006-07 NBA Regular Season: Steals Per Game Leaders
Information about which players led the NBA with more steals per game in the 2006-2007 Regular Season, including leaders, average, totals and games played.
Who averaged the most steals in the 2006-07 NBA Regular Season?
Playing for the Golden State Warriors, Baron Davis led the NBA with an average of 2.1 steals in 63 games.
Note: * NBA minimums for Steals Per Game Leaders this season: 70 games or 125 steals.
